Dwarves angry about not praying to their deities, despite multiple temples.
So, I have several dwarves who are upset about not being able to pray to their deities of choice, but I have built dedicated temples to all of the gods that anyone gets unhappy about not praying to. These gods have plenty of other followers, and in some cases multiple temples for sub-sects, but these people never go to the temples and then get angry about it. Is there any way to work around this?

Make a temple to no specific deity, they can pray to any god there.
They tend to go to the closest temple that has one of the deities they worship, which causes issues when they worship more than one.

Usually you only make temples to specific religions (and not deities) when they make a petition for it (once they get 10+ members).

But praying takes a while anyway, so dwarves that worship more than one god tend to not be able to fill their need for praying to all of them and there isn't much you can do about it.

I wouldn't put tables and chairs in rooms other than dining rooms and offices, the good thoughts from eating in a "legendary" dining room really pile up over time.

I tend to just give them a temple to no specific deity (except for religions that petition for a temple of course since there are benefits from doing it) and to try to get most of their "needs" met though.
When their needs are met, they are focused, which increases their work speed and results, and when they are unfocused or worse they get a debuff on those.
https://dwarffortresswiki.org/index.php/Need

At the very least, you want your legendary workers and militia to be relatively focused, the haulers don't matter as much since they don't use such buff/debuff for basic tasks.

the problem here is specifically due to dwarves who worship more than one deity. when Urist start to get distracted by not having prayed to one of their gods, they'll break work for "i need to go pray" and then go to pray to one of their gods, randomly selected. there's no guarantee that they'll choose to pray to the god they feel the need to pray to; it's up to a random dice roll whether they choose to pray to the god they're feeling the need to pray to or not. the more gods urist worships, the greater the chance that they'll pick the wrong one. this can result in poor urist spending lots of time playing temple roulette before finally picking the right god to worship. in addition, i'm fairly certain that the dice roll favors earlier gods on urist's list of gods, so if urist has three (or armok help us) four gods that they worship, the chances of actually getting all of them into a decent state over any reasonable period of time are pretty damn bad

dfhack has a solution for this, called "fix/stuck-worship", that reallocates worship and prayer events to the god that urist needs to worship the most. this is a bit of a bodge, but until bay12 fixes the bug[dwarffortressbugtracker.com], it's the best we can do
